The Rise of Lithium Iron Phosphate Batteries
Lithium iron phosphate (LiFePO4) batteries have gained tremendous popularity in recent years, primarily due to their superior safety features and long cycle life. As an esteemed dealer of these batteries, we recognize their potential to revolutionize various industries, including electric vehicles, renewable energy storage, and consumer electronics. Their stable chemistry ensures minimal risk of thermal runaway, making them a preferred choice for manufacturers.
Moreover, LiFePO4 batteries offer a high discharge rate and excellent performance in demanding applications. They can operate efficiently in a wide range of temperatures, which adds to their versatility. This makes them ideal for both residential solar energy systems and large-scale commercial installations, where reliability is paramount.

Future Trends in Battery Technology

The future of battery technology is bright, particularly for lithium iron phosphate batteries. As the demand for sustainable energy solutions continues to rise, innovations are expected to emerge that will further enhance the efficiency and capacity of these batteries. Research is currently underway to improve their energy density, allowing for lighter and more compact designs without compromising performance.
Furthermore, the integration of smart technology into battery management systems is set to transform how these batteries are monitored and maintained. This advancement will enable users to optimize performance and longevity, ensuring that they get the most out of their investment in LiFePO4 batteries.
